oracle恢复表中删除的数据库库(烟草局数据库安全与恢复方案) (解决方法与步骤)

下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。

2023-08-25 09:20 34

问题恢复步骤

当意外删除了数据库表中的数据时,可以采取以下步骤进行恢复:

1. 首先确认数据是否被彻底删除:查询回收站或者回滚段查看是否有被删除的数据。

2. 如果数据在回收站或者回滚段中存在,则可以通过还原操作来恢复数据。使用FLASHBACK TABLE语句可以将已删除的表还原到以前的状态。

3. 如果数据已经从回收站或回滚段中删除,但数据库仍处于运行状态,可以尝试使用闪回技术进行数据恢复。使用FLASHBACK QUERY或FLASHBACK VERSIONS查询可以查询到已删除数据的历史版本。

4. 如果以上方法无法恢复数据,可以考虑使用数据库备份进行恢复。根据数据库备份策略选择合适的备份文件,进行数据恢复操作。

设计安全方案

为了确保数据库的安全性,可以采取以下安全方案:

1. 访问控制:设定适当的用户权限和角色,限制用户对数据库的访问权限。

2. 密码策略:要求用户使用强密码,并定期更换密码,避免密码泄露和猜测。

3. 加密数据:对数据库中的敏感数据进行加密,保护数据的机密性。

4. 定期备份:定期进行数据库备份,并将备份数据存放在安全的位置,以应对数据丢失或损坏的情况。

5. 安全审计:记录数据库的操作日志,及时发现和阻止潜在的安全威胁。

防勒索处理

为了防止勒索软件对数据库进行攻击,可以采取以下措施:

1. 定期更新和维护数据库软件和补丁,确保系统的安全性。

2. 使用防火墙和入侵检测系统来监控和阻止潜在的攻击。

3. 对数据库进行备份,并将备份数据存储在不易受攻击的地方,以便在需要时进行恢复。

4. 实施访问控制和权限管理,限制用户对数据库的访问权限。

5. 员工培训和教育,提高员工的安全意识,防止点击恶意链接或打开来自未知来源的文件。

ORACLE数据库的必要性与优势

ORACLE数据库是一种功能强大的关系型数据库管理系统,具有以下必要性和优势:

1. 可靠性和稳定性:ORACLE数据库具有高可靠性和稳定性,可以处理大量的并发操作和海量数据。

2. 安全性:ORACLE数据库提供了多种安全功能,包括访问控制、权限管理、数据加密等,保护数据库的安全。

3. 性能优化:ORACLE数据库采用了先进的查询优化技术,可以提高数据库的查询性能和响应速度。

4. 可扩展性:ORACLE数据库支持水平和垂直扩展,可以根据需求扩展数据库的容量和性能。

5. 数据备份和恢复:ORACLE数据库提供了强大的备份和恢复功能,可以对数据库进行定期备份,并在需要时恢复数据。

解决方案和具体实施步骤

为了解决数据库恢复问题,可以采取以下方案和具体实施步骤:

1. 定期备份数据库:在规定的时间内对数据库进行定期备份,并将备份数据存储在安全的位置。

2. 使用闪回技术进行恢复:如果意外删除了数据,可以使用FLASHBACK TABLE或FLASHBACK QUERY语句进行数据恢复。

3. 使用数据库日志进行恢复:如果数据库发生故障,可以使用归档日志或在线日志恢复数据库。

4. 恢复到某个时间点:如果需要将数据库恢复到某个特定的时间点,可以使用点恢复技术。

5. 和验证恢复方案:在实施恢复方案之前,要先进行和验证,确保恢复方案的可行性和正确性。

相关案例

以下是一个相关案例的示例:

某烟草局的数据库中的销售数据表意外被删除。通过查询回收站发现数据还在回收站中,可以使用FLASHBACK TABLE语句将数据还原到以前的状态。

如果数据已经从回收站中删除,但数据库仍处于运行状态,可以使用FLASHBACK QUERY或FLASHBACK VERSIONS查询获取已删除数据的历史版本。

如果以上方法无法恢复数据,可以使用备份文件进行恢复操作。选择最近的备份文件,按照数据库备份策略进行数据恢复。

注意事项和FAQ

在进行数据库恢复时,需要注意以下事项:

1. 在恢复数据库之前,确保数据库处于备份状态,并且备份文件是可用的和完整的。

2. 在恢复数据库之前,要先停止数据库的运行,以免数据覆盖或冲突。

3. 进行数据库恢复时,要有足够的存储空间来存放恢复过程中生成的文件。

4. 在恢复数据库之后,及时更新数据库的统计信息,以提高查询性能。

FAQ:

Q: 数据库意外删除的数据能否完全恢复? A: 如果数据已经从回收站或回滚段中删除,但数据库仍处于运行状态,可以尝试使用闪回技术进行数据恢复。如果数据已经彻底删除,只能通过备份文件进行恢复。

oracle恢复表中删除的数据库库(烟草局数据库安全与恢复方案)2

Q: 数据库备份文件如何选择? A: 根据数据库备份策略选择最近的备份文件进行恢复。通常建议选择最新的备份文件,以确保数据的完整性。

oracle恢复表中删除的数据库库(烟草局数据库安全与恢复方案)1
欢迎先咨询资深专业技术数据恢复和系统修复专家为您解决问题
电话 : 13438888961   微信: 联系工程师

oracle进行增量备份与恢复方法(外贸局数据库安全与恢复方案)

外贸局数据库的涉及数据类型参数及其举例 外贸局数据库涉及的数据类型参数包括但不限于:员工信息(如姓名、工号、联系方式等)、客户信息(如公司名称、联系人、地址等)、订单信息(如订单号、数量、金额等)等。

oracle中的增量备份与恢复方法(社保局数据库安全与恢复方案)

oracle中的增量备份与恢复方法 社保局数据库的安全与恢复方案 在社保局这样的单位中,数据库是存储海量用户数据的重要组成部分。为了保证数据库的安全性和可恢复性,在设计和运营数据库时,需要考虑以下几个

oracle查看需要恢复的文件(中学数据库安全与恢复方案)

1. 恢复文件查看的步骤 要恢复数据库中的文件,首先需要查看哪些文件处于需要恢复的状态。以下是使用Oracle数据库查看需要恢复的文件的步骤: 1. 在SQL*Plus中登录到Oracle数据库。 2

oracle通过表空间文件进行数据库库恢复方法(图书馆数据库安全与恢复方案)

数据库的基本概念和数据类型参数 在介绍Oracle数据库的安全与恢复方案前,我们先来了解一些基本概念和数据类型参数。 数据库是一个结构化存储的数据集合,数据以表的形式组织,并通过关系进行连接。Orac

oracle 恢复用户名和密码(国企集团数据库安全与恢复方案)

国企集团数据库安全与恢复方案 数据库安全性 数据库是国企集团重要的信息资产之一,因此确保数据库的安全性至关重要。数据库安全性包括访问权限控制、数据加密、备份和恢复等方面。在数据库中,用户名和密码是最常

oracle11g dbf文件恢复方法(外贸局数据库安全与恢复方案)

外贸局数据库中的数据类型参数及其举例 在外贸局数据库中,通常会涉及到一些常见的数据类型参数,包括但不限于以下几种: 1. 整型(Integer):用于表示整数值,如员工的工号、订单的数量等。 2. 字

oracle中如何恢复表数据库库表(国有资产管理局数据库安全与恢复方案)

国有资产管理局数据库安全与恢复方案 在国有资产管理局或类似的单位中,数据库的安全性和数据的完整性至关重要。针对数据库中表的恢复,可以采取以下步骤来确保数据库的正常运行和数据的保护。 1. 确认问题和原

系统崩溃恢复oracle(社保局数据库安全与恢复方案)

问题恢复步骤 - 确定系统崩溃的原因,可能是硬件故障、软件错误等。如果是硬件故障,需要修复或更换硬件设备。 - 进行数据库恢复。根据系统崩溃前的备份情况,选择使用全量备份还是增量备份进行恢复。 - 如

oracle冷备异机恢复方法(人事句数据库安全与恢复方案)

人事句数据库安全与恢复方案 人事句数据库中包含了大量的敏感信息,保证数据库的安全性和可恢复性对于人事句系统运行的稳定性至关重要。本文将介绍Oracle数据库的冷备异机恢复方法,以及相关的数据类型参数、

oracle快照恢复数据库(财政局数据库安全与恢复方案)

财政局数据库涉及的数据类型参数及举例 财政局数据库中可能涉及的数据类型参数包括数字类型(NUMBER)、字符类型(CHAR、VARCHAR2)、日期类型(DATE)、LOB(Large Object)